Islamic Prayer Times: The Heartbeat of Faith and its Sacredness
For Muslims worldwide, prayer isn’t just a routine; it’s a lifeline to the Divine, a daily reminder of purpose, and a constant invitation to pause and reset. Known as Salah, the Islamic prayer is one of the Five Pillars of Islam and is observed five times a day. More than mere acts of devotion, these prayers, along with their timings, are moments filled with profound spiritual, emotional, and even physical significance.

Samhain and Holy Spirits
Halfway between the autumnal equinox and the winter solstice, lies the Celtic festival of Samhain. Samhain (pronounced sow-when) is usually celebrated from the evening of October 31st (when the Celtic day began and ended) to the evening of November 1st.
